How Ewings Sarcoma Actually Works
Ewings sarcoma is a type of cancer that originates in the bone or soft tissue, typically affecting children and young adults. This disease is characterized by the abnormal growth of cells, leading to tumors that can damage surrounding tissues and organs. The exact cause of ewings sarcoma remains unknown, but research suggests that genetic mutations and environmental factors may contribute to its development.
Common Questions People Have About Ewings Sarcoma
Key Insights
- **What are the symptoms of ewings sarcoma?*Ewings sarcoma often presents with a range of symptoms, including bone pain, fatigue, weight loss, and swelling in the affected area. **How is ewings sarcoma diagnosed?*Diagnosis typically involves a combination of imaging tests, such as X-rays and MRIs, as well as biopsy and genetic testing. **What are the treatment options for ewings sarcoma?**Treatment plans may include surgery, chemotherapy, radiation therapy, or a combination of these approaches.
